Strengthening Social Support with our Social Care Platform, PARTNERme: A Webinar

Strengthening Social Support with our Social Care Platform, PARTNERme: A Webinar

While most providers, social workers, and other helping professionals now realize the importance of social support and care, few have the information, data, tools, and resources required to make an impact on those they serve. We need better ways to screen for social needs, analyze results, and respond with resources and referrals.

Our webinar in November introduced and demonstrated PARTNERme, our complete social care platform. Our CEO and Founder Dr. Danielle Varda walked through each step of using the tool, from screening for support and social needs to our targeted community referral system.

Meet Our Webinar Hosts:

The Center on Network Science is an active hub of network research, evaluation, and education and is dedicated to serving as a resource for communities, organizations, faculty, staff, and, students. Our goal is to build knowledge, skills, and tools for network leaders and managers to be able to use data to understand their networks, inform decisions, and improve collaboration. 

Visible Network Labs is a team of network scientists, developers, data analysts, evaluators and technologists working together with a shared mission: building society’s capacity to transform and strengthen social connectedness at all levels of life. We focus on creating new tools, training and services that make network science and analysis accessible to those who need it most.
